Naohisa Takato Judoka
Naohisa Takato
Naohisa Takato
Country: Japan | Born: 30 May 1993 (30 years)
Naohisa Takato is the Olympic Champion of 2020 in Tokyo. He is quadruple World Champion. He won gold in 2022 in Tashkent, 2018 in Baku, 2017 in Budapest and in 2013 he won the title in Rio de Janeiro for the first time. Takato won the World Junior title in 2011 in Cape Town and in 2009 he became the first male World Cadet Champion ever. He was Olympic bronze medallist in 2016 in Rio. In 2017 he added his third Paris victory. Takato won various Grand Slams in Moscow, Tokyo (5), Paris (4), Düsseldorf and Masters.
